Arduino escolhe Renesas Coretex-M32 de 4 bits para o novo Uno

Atualização: 11 de agosto de 2023
Arduino escolhe Renesas Coretex-M32 de 4 bits para o novo Uno

Programado para aparecer no final de maio, o Uno R4 virá em duas versões: o simples ‘Uno R4 Minima’ e o ‘Uno R4 Wi-fi' com um Espressif S3 WiFi módulo isso também oferece Bluetooth Low Energy. “Colaboramos com Renesas e Espressif”, disse o CEO do Arduino, Fabio Violante.

Esta foto parcialmente obscurecida é a única que o Arduino permitiu até agora

“Projetado para compatibilidade máxima, o Uno R4 mantém o mesmo fator de forma, compatibilidade de blindagem e tensão operacional de 5V de seu antecessor”, disse Arduino.

O Cortex-M4 roda a 48MHz ao lado de 32kbytes de RAM e 256kbytes de flash. Os periféricos incluem barramento CAN, uma porta SPI e um DAC de 12 bits. Há também 8kbyte de flash de dados.

A energia agora pode ser fornecida em até 24V, e a interface da placa principal agora é USB-C.

Software

Para compatibilidade com versões anteriores com exemplos de código e tutoriais existentes, “esforços significativos estão sendo feitos no lado do software. Bibliotecas populares do Arduino estão sendo otimizadas”, disse Arduino. “A maioria das bibliotecas e exemplos existentes funcionarão perfeitamente na nova placa. O suporte para outros microcontroladores Renesas, como RL78/G22 e G23, também foi adicionado ao Arduino IDE.”

Diagrama de blocos superconjunto Renesas RA4M1. As versões de 48 pinos não perdem muitos periféricos importantes, exceto o LCD driver de segmento, interface de som serial e temporizadores assíncronos

Algumas bibliotecas otimizadas para a arquitetura AVR usada nos Arduinos originais, como o Uno R3, podem precisar ser portadas para a arquitetura Renesas. O Arduino pretende fornecer uma lista pública dessas bibliotecas, com links para alternativas.

Para ajudar os desenvolvedores de bibliotecas a portar o código de baixo nível para a arquitetura Renesas, existe um programa de adoção inicial (role a tela para baixo aqui).

página da web Arduino Uno 4

Atualizações de disponibilidade do Arduino Uno 4

página do produto Renesas RA4M1